AM294 — Two-family House in Ramalde

On Rua do Dr. Alberto de Macedo, in Ramalde, Porto, an existing dwelling gives way to a new building for two independent units, organised around a courtyard cut into the site. Commissioned in 2025, the project is now under construction, with works on site since May 2026.


A house built around its courtyard

The project replaces an existing construction that could no longer meet its owners’ needs with a new building for two independent units. At its centre, an excavated courtyard brings daylight, greenery and privacy deep into the plan, while a green roof extends the garden over part of the building itself.

Concrete and travertine set the material tone throughout, framing wide glazed openings that dissolve the boundary between the interior rooms and the courtyard they surround.

The courtyard

A garden cut into the site

At the centre of the plan, an excavated courtyard opens both units to daylight and greenery, with an exterior stair linking the levels around it.

Design — unique characteristics

  • A central excavated courtyard bringing daylight and privacy to both units
  • A green roof that extends the garden across part of the building
  • Two independent units sharing a single material language of concrete and travertine
  • A discreet street presence behind a stepped perimeter wall
